How they compare

Angola currently reports 1,263 DOD, current US$ per person against 1,226 DOD, current US$ per person in Indonesia, a difference of 37 DOD, current US$ per person.

The two have swapped places 2 times across 36 shared years of data; in 1989 it was Angola ahead.

Angola ranks 55th and Indonesia ranks 58th of 121 countries.

Across the 5 decades both report, Angola averaged higher in 4 and Indonesia in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Angola Indonesia Difference Ahead
1980s 594.04 DOD, current US$ per person 281.89 DOD, current US$ per person 312.15 DOD, current US$ per person Angola
1990s 642.2 DOD, current US$ per person 445.82 DOD, current US$ per person 196.38 DOD, current US$ per person Angola
2000s 486.96 DOD, current US$ per person 517.19 DOD, current US$ per person 30.22 DOD, current US$ per person Indonesia
2010s 1,431 DOD, current US$ per person 968.56 DOD, current US$ per person 462.81 DOD, current US$ per person Angola
2020s 1,455 DOD, current US$ per person 1,261 DOD, current US$ per person 193.75 DOD, current US$ per person Angola

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
